统一消息平台

统一消息平台
在线试用

统一消息平台
解决方案下载

统一消息平台
源码授权

统一消息平台
产品报价
25-5-02 07:48
在现代软件系统中,统一消息服务与资料管理是两个重要的技术领域。它们不仅能够提升系统的可扩展性,还能显著提高数据处理效率。本篇文章将详细介绍如何通过这两项技术实现高效的系统集成,并附带具体的代码示例。
首先,统一消息服务是一种用于在分布式系统中传递信息的机制。它允许不同的应用程序和服务之间进行可靠的消息交换。例如,我们可以使用Java中的Spring框架来构建一个简单的统一消息服务。以下是一个基于RabbitMQ的消息消费者和生产者的示例:
@Component public class MessageConsumer { @RabbitListener(queues = "message_queue") public void receiveMessage(String message) { System.out.println("Received Message: " + message); } } @Service public class MessageProducer { @Autowired private RabbitTemplate rabbitTemplate; public void sendMessage(String message) { rabbitTemplate.convertAndSend("message_queue", message); } }
其次,资料管理涉及对系统中存储的各种文档、文件和其他资源的管理。为了有效地管理这些资料,可以采用数据库或文件系统的方式。以下是一个简单的资料管理系统示例,使用MySQL数据库来存储文件元数据:
CREATE TABLE document ( id INT AUTO_INCREMENT PRIMARY KEY, name VARCHAR(255) NOT NULL, type VARCHAR(50), size BIGINT, content LONGBLOB );
在实际应用中,这两种技术常常结合使用。例如,当用户上传文件时,可以触发消息服务通知其他相关模块进行后续处理。这种设计模式极大地提高了系统的灵活性和响应速度。
总之,通过合理地运用统一消息服务和资料管理技术,可以构建出更加高效、稳定的信息处理平台。未来的研究方向包括进一步优化消息传递机制以及增强资料管理的安全性和性能。
综上所述,本文提供了关于统一消息服务与资料管理的具体实现方法,希望对读者有所帮助。
]]>